Narrative:
On 19 September 2024, FlyEgypt flight FEG1529, operated by SkyUp Airlines between Hurghada (HEGN) and Gdansk (EPGD) declared a MAYDAY and transmitted squawk code 7700 one hour after departing as a result of a medical issue with one of the flight crew.

The aircraft returned to Hurghada, where medical services were rendered to the pilot, who was subsequently taken to a local hospital. Following this the aircraft was then able to depart for Poland approximately 5 hours late.
